Transaction 1777224c6140fdc9f41dd644d47273f51623a6715750359785a6d85694958f4b
2 Input
2 Outputs
- 1777224c6140fdc9f41dd644d47273f51623a6715750359785a6d85694958f4b:0
- 1777224c6140fdc9f41dd644d47273f51623a6715750359785a6d85694958f4b:1
value 60000
address 2MswFuJc4V2hR1nVH7jmxBFPMEAg1Hx7MYy
value 60025
address mqj3QiFrDpLPsZxF99jjSfNwRmtE1qvkkW